About the role:

Anthropic is looking for a People Operations Coordinator to join our People team. In this role, you’ll support a wide variety of projects focused on our People team tooling, employee data, and compliance, and will work closely with Payroll, Legal, IT, Internal Tools, and our HRBPs to build seamless experiences for our internal customers and ensure the accuracy of our employee data and reporting. You’ll use your eye for detail, excellent communication skills, and tireless commitment to process improvement to implement programs that help all Ants - what we call our employees internally - succeed.

Responsibilities:

  • Maintain the fidelity of our People data through auditing, entering data, and processing changes in our HRIS and other tools, including updating job profiles, job families, and comp codes, relocations or transfers, ensuring a high degree of accuracy, generating appropriate documentation, and helping us maintain employee files
  • Assist all Ants by responding to employment verifications and other people-related data requests in our ticketing system, including running reports in our HRIS for team leads across the company
  • Review candidate documentation and audit onboarding data, assist with right-to-work checks
  • Support the team in compliance measures and reporting, and in tracking our compliance obligations
  • Proactively seek and take initiative for process improvements and automations to assist in scaling the People team and support all Ants
  • Support on special projects for the People team as needed

You may be a good fit if you:

  • Are organized and detail-oriented, with excellent professional judgment. You will manage time-sensitive and critical processes related to compensation, performance, and compliance, and handle our employee data with the utmost care–ensuring accuracy as well as privacy
  • Are reliable and responsive. You will be fielding time-sensitive and urgent questions and requests from employees and People team partners
  • Are customer service-oriented. You consider internal teams as “clients” for whom you want to provide a great experience, and you take a flexible and creative approach to problem-solving

Strong candidates may also:

  • Have at least one year of People Operations or HR experience, ideally in a high-growth environment
  • Be comfortable with HRIS systems and other People tools, and have excellent Excel skills

How we're different

We believe that the highest-impact AI research will be big science. At Anthropic we work as a single cohesive team on just a few large-scale research efforts. And we value impact — advancing our long-term goals of steerable, trustworthy AI — rather than work on smaller and more specific puzzles. We view AI research as an empirical science, which has as much in common with physics and biology as with traditional efforts in computer science. We're an extremely collaborative group, and we host frequent research discussions to ensure that we are pursuing the highest-impact work at any given time. As such, we greatly value communication skills. We do not have boundaries between engineering and research, and we expect all of our technical staff to contribute to both as needed.

The easiest way to understand our research directions is to read our recent research. This research continues many of the directions our team worked on prior to Anthropic, including: GPT-3, Circuit-Based Interpretability, Multimodal Neurons, Scaling Laws, AI & Compute, Concrete Problems in AI Safety, and Learning from Human Preferences.
